HBO's The Last of Us Season 3 has added Sinners star Li Jun Li as a crucial character who didn't appear in the games.

After a breakout turn in the Oscar-winning Sinners, Li Jun Li will be turning her battle from vampires to the infected. A new report has confirmed that she is the latest addition to the quickly-expanding cast of The Last of Us Season 3 at HBO. Her role will be a fairly tragic one, too, as she's set to play Miriam, the mother of survivors Lev and Yara. Last month, Kyriana Kratter and Michelle Mao were officially cast as the pair, who both have a big part to play in fleshing out the story and world of The Last of Us: Part 2, which the post-apocalyptic drama will continue adapting with its return.
